:root{--primary-gold:gold;--primary-gold-light:#ffe44d;--primary-gold-dark:#ccb000;--bg-dark:#121212;--bg-paper:#1e1e1e;--bg-elevated:#252525;--text-primary:#fff;--text-secondary:#b3b3b3;--shadow-gold:0 2px 8px #ffd70026;--shadow-dark:0 2px 8px #0000004d}*{box-sizing:border-box;margin:0;padding:0}html{scroll-behavior:smooth}body{background:#121212;background:var(--bg-dark);color:#fff;color:var(--text-primary);font-family:Be Vietnam Pro;line-height:1.6;min-height:100vh;overflow-x:hidden}::-webkit-scrollbar{height:8px;width:8px}::-webkit-scrollbar-track{background:#121212;background:var(--bg-dark)}::-webkit-scrollbar-thumb{background:#ccb000;background:var(--primary-gold-dark);border-radius:2px}::-webkit-scrollbar-thumb:hover{background:gold;background:var(--primary-gold)}::selection{background:gold;background:var(--primary-gold);color:#121212;color:var(--bg-dark)}a{color:gold;color:var(--primary-gold);text-decoration:none;transition:all .3s ease}a:hover{color:#ffe44d;color:var(--primary-gold-light)}h1,h2,h3,h4,h5,h6{color:#fff;color:var(--text-primary);margin-bottom:1rem}.gold-gradient-text,.gold-text{color:gold;color:var(--primary-gold)}.glass{backdrop-filter:blur(10px);-webkit-backdrop-filter:blur(10px);background:#1e1e1ecc;border:1px solid #ffd7001a}.card-glow{transition:border-color .15s ease}.card-glow:hover{border-color:gold;border-color:var(--primary-gold)}@keyframes fadeIn{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}@keyframes slideIn{0%{opacity:0;transform:translateX(-20px)}to{opacity:1;transform:translateX(0)}}@keyframes pulse{0%,to{transform:scale(1)}50%{transform:scale(1.05)}}@keyframes shimmer{0%{background-position:-200% 0}to{background-position:200% 0}}.fade-in{animation:fadeIn .5s ease forwards}.slide-in{animation:slideIn .5s ease forwards}.skeleton{background:#252525;background:var(--bg-elevated);border-radius:2px}@media (max-width:768px){html{font-size:14px}}@media (max-width:480px){html{font-size:13px}}.container{margin:0 auto;max-width:1400px;padding:0 24px;width:100%}@media (max-width:768px){.container{padding:0 16px}}.section{padding:60px 0}@media (max-width:768px){.section{padding:40px 0}}.divider{background:#ccb000;background:var(--primary-gold-dark);height:1px;margin:40px 0;opacity:.3}.badge{align-items:center;border-radius:2px;display:inline-flex;font-size:.75rem;font-weight:600;letter-spacing:.5px;padding:4px 12px;text-transform:uppercase}.badge-gold{background:#ffd70026;border:1px solid #ffd7004d;color:gold;color:var(--primary-gold)}.ant-card{background:#1e1e1e!important;background:var(--bg-paper)!important;border-color:#ffd7001a!important}.ant-input,.ant-input-affix-wrapper,.ant-select-selector{background:#252525!important;background:var(--bg-elevated)!important;border-color:#ffd70033!important;color:#fff!important;color:var(--text-primary)!important}.ant-input::placeholder,.ant-select-selection-placeholder{color:#b3b3b3!important;color:var(--text-secondary)!important}.ant-input-affix-wrapper:hover,.ant-input:focus,.ant-input:hover,.ant-select-selector:hover{border-color:gold!important;border-color:var(--primary-gold)!important}.ant-select-dropdown{background:#1e1e1e!important;background:var(--bg-paper)!important}.ant-select-item{color:#fff!important;color:var(--text-primary)!important}.ant-select-item-option-active,.ant-select-item-option-selected{background:#ffd70026!important}.ant-modal-content,.ant-modal-header{background:#1e1e1e!important;background:var(--bg-paper)!important}.ant-modal-header{border-bottom-color:#ffd7001a!important}.ant-modal-title{color:#fff!important;color:var(--text-primary)!important}.ant-table{background:#1e1e1e!important;background:var(--bg-paper)!important}.ant-table-thead>tr>th{background:#252525!important;background:var(--bg-elevated)!important;border-bottom-color:#ffd70033!important;color:gold!important;color:var(--primary-gold)!important}.ant-table-tbody>tr>td{border-bottom-color:#ffd7001a!important}.ant-table-tbody>tr:hover>td{background:#ffd7000d!important}.ant-pagination-item{background:#252525!important;background:var(--bg-elevated)!important;border-color:#ffd70033!important}.ant-pagination-item a{color:#fff!important;color:var(--text-primary)!important}.ant-pagination-item-active{background:gold!important;background:var(--primary-gold)!important;border-color:gold!important;border-color:var(--primary-gold)!important}.ant-pagination-item-active a{color:#121212!important;color:var(--bg-dark)!important}.guide-content{color:#fff;color:var(--text-primary);line-height:1.8}.guide-content h1,.guide-content h2,.guide-content h3{color:gold;color:var(--primary-gold);margin-bottom:1rem;margin-top:2rem}.guide-content p{margin-bottom:1rem}.guide-content ol,.guide-content ul{margin-bottom:1rem;margin-left:1.5rem}.guide-content li{margin-bottom:.5rem}.guide-content table{border-collapse:collapse;margin:1rem 0;width:100%}.guide-content td,.guide-content th{border:1px solid #ffd70033;padding:12px;text-align:left}.guide-content th{background:#252525;background:var(--bg-elevated)}.guide-content a,.guide-content th{color:gold;color:var(--primary-gold)}.guide-content a{text-decoration:underline}.guide-content img{border-radius:2px;margin:1rem 0;max-width:100%}@keyframes tet-fall{0%{opacity:0;transform:translateY(-30px) translateX(0) rotate(0deg)}10%{opacity:.7}90%{opacity:.5}to{opacity:0;transform:translateY(100vh) translateX(20px) rotate(1turn);transform:translateY(100vh) translateX(var(--tet-drift,20px)) rotate(1turn)}}
/*# sourceMappingURL=main.0abfa1b7.css.map*/